Latoya Rattery
Yes. This has been and this has been a journey with God when it
comes to ministry and everything that prayer therapy started was
that I was praying, I was praying about God, deliver God save God,
renew my belief. God renewed my purpose, God in my image, and I and
I was pushing towards Jesus and I was pushing towards the
community, of having a church family, which I still do today and
have the privilege to serve with my leaders. But God brought up
something that I think we have made an option and not a
requirement, a part of our DNA, to change our DNA and to be a part
of our life and the Word is therapy. Many of us are shun it, some
of us have shun it, some of us don't have a therapist, I'm a life
coach. But I truly believe that you need a therapist as well. And
so when I started looking at the way of, of looking at, you know,
just really serving the Lord, and going after God, there is trauma
in itself or anything with pain is on process at times. And so it's
important with prayer therapy, it is really a spiritual
intervention. And I'm looking so forward to doing retreats on
prayer therapy, because there's a lot of things when it comes to
deliverance and freedom, freedom from mental illness, freedom, from
the abuse, those things that you might be going to therapy for, but
there's not any prayer that's connected to it. Not all says this,
do pray. And it depends on what type of therapist that you're going
through your sin. But I truly believe in the power of prayer as
well. And it's so important to integrate those things. And so I
want to create spaces for women who have undergone trauma or mental
illnesses. And we are in a society today. And when you look around
it, many woman, especially in the church, don't know what wellness
look like, for us. What are some things that we can do, and then it
becomes this do and don'ts. But there's something that God wants us
to get back to is the power of prayer, and the power of
communication. And prayer don't have to always be you, Warren and
prayer prayer to be you're going in therapy for prayer with God as
well. And so the communication with God has to be embedded, and
really teach a woman the power of prayer and the principles of
prayer, but also backing it up with a clinical psychologist, or
clinical personnel to be able to help facilitate that session. And
so prayer therapy, I do yearly prayer therapy Summit, where I
invite out cycles, therapists, and we'll have a pastoral counselor
in the mix. And also social worker, we talk about the community. We
also talk about what's happening in the church and what the church
is doing for mental health. And we talk about what's actually going
on in the offices when psychotherapist are seeing clients. And the
goal is to advocate for that. And so each and every year, I get the
privilege to do that. But the great thing that I'm doing in Orlando
is that I call I started a walk called Walk with bold, and we are
going to be having different therapists being highlighted to come
on these walks with us, because the goal is to get women into a
place of freedom and health.
